Output d52e12369978b6438300a3bf4663019e57b719d808cf7321b794b00aef5b5f2d:6

value
1028675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8fd535beb5246ee201f3f21ba38cbc45ee44962 OP_EQUAL
address
3MUMMMMw8LDwWxz5JXhKobsFX7xCxXVA98
transaction
d52e12369978b6438300a3bf4663019e57b719d808cf7321b794b00aef5b5f2d
confirmations
379932
spent
true